import { Button } from "@/components/ui/button"; import type { CalculatorButtonConfig } from "@/hooks/use-calculator-state"; import { cn } from "@/lib/utils/ui"; type CalculatorKeypadProps = { buttons: CalculatorButtonConfig[][]; }; export function CalculatorKeypad({ buttons }: CalculatorKeypadProps) { return (
{buttons.flat().map((btn, index) => ( ))}
); }